Essential CPR Techniques for Emergency Situations

Learning CPR techniques is vital for workplaces. Here are some crucial methods covered in most training courses:

  •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R): The lifesaving techniques for performing chest compressions and rescue breaths on a victim.
  • Automated External Defibrillator (AED) Usage: Knowledge of how and when to use an AED can drastically improve survival rates in cardiac emergencies.
  • Choking Relief Techniques: Recognizing and acting quickly in choking situations to clear the airway effectively.

Ensuring Compliance with Irish Workplace Health & Safety Regulations

Organizations across Ireland must adhere to the guidelines set by the Health and Safety Authority (HSA). First Aid training not only meets these legal requirements but also strengthens the overall health and safety policies within a business. Investing in proper training confirms the organization's commitment to maintaining a safe environment.
